The PP denounces before the Investigating Court number 31 of Madrid that the vice-president of Venezuela, Delcy Rodríguez, that the Ministry of the Interior directed by Fernando Grande-Marlaska had "prior knowledge" of the visit of Nicolás Maduro's right-hand man to Spain last January. He also notes that Rodríguez "even went so far as to have scheduled several appointments with different personalities of our country in the days following his arrival, pretending to remain in Madrid."

For this reason, the legal representation of the party led by Pablo Casado claims to the court, in a document that EL MUNDO has presented and has had access to, that "inquire if there were previous communications to the Secretary of State for the Interior about the scheduled trip" .

It should be recalled that on January 20, the Minister of Transportation, José Luis Ábalos, met at the Barajas airport with the Venezuelan vice president, subject to sanctions for violating human rights. She is also one of the 25 people of the Maduro regime who has been banned from entering Spanish territory and a ban on travel to the Schengen area .

The meeting lasted approximately 20 minutes in the VIP room of the Sky Vallet company and Ábalos has provided so far a rosary of contradictory versions, but in all of them he stressed that the appointment was "casual and fortuitous" because he went to receive a "friend ", also the Venezuelan minister Félix Plasencia .

Video surveillance cameras

While the judge resolves the personification of the PP in the case, the party asks the instructor to practice a battery of ex officio proceedings to avoid the destruction of evidence. Reiterates its request that it require the "list of all the video surveillance cameras that have access to the recording of the runway where the plane landed, where it once circulated on the ground, and where it was parked, and other dependencies of the airport in those that have occurred the facts ".

That is, the "transit areas, VIP areas, Executive Lounge, in short, all the places where both the passengers and crew of the plane have passed or stayed, as well as the people who have received them or with whom they have interviewed." The PP also requires the images on "the totality of the merchandise that the plane will transport".

In parallel, the PP, assisted in this procedure as a lawyer by the former magistrate José Antonio Choclán , also raises the need to carry out an "eye inspection of the aforementioned places and location of the cameras, in order to ensure the integrity of the information provided. "

In turn, it requires a "cloning of all the computer equipment in which the recordings of the reported events have been recorded" to determine whether an attempt was made to "exclude, delete or manipulate the information".

Communications with the Secretary of State

Finally, he asks the judge to "investigate whether there were previous communications to the Secretary of State for the Interior about the scheduled trip." Since "in recent days, new news has been published in different media that advocate prior knowledge by the Interior Ministry of Rodríguez's visit to our country."

The PP refers, among other information, to the recent article published by Juan Luis Cebrián in El País , in which he assured that "the friendly meeting of Minister Ábalos with the Venezuelan vice-president" was "scheduled and not fortuitous as one wanted to make one believe" .
